Codeforces ラウンド #250 (ディビジョン 1)B (ソート + ユニオン検索)_html/css_WEB-ITnose
B. 子供と動物園
テストごとの制限時間
2 秒
テストごとのメモリ制限
256 メガバイト入力
標準入力
出力
標準出力
もちろん私たちの子供は動物園を歩くのが好きです。動物園には n 個のエリアがあり、1 から n まで番号が付けられています。 i 番目のエリアには、ai 動物が含まれています。また、動物園内には m 個の道路があり、それぞれの道路が 2 つの異なるエリアを接続しています。当然動物園はつながっているので、道路を使えば他のエリアからでも動物園のどのエリアにも行くことができます
うちの子はとても賢いです。子供がエリア p からエリア q に行きたいと考えていると想像してください。まず、p から q までのすべての単純なルートを検討します。各ルートについて、子供はルートエリア内の動物の最小数に等しい数を書き留めます。書かれた数字の最大のものを f(p,?q) と表します。最後に、子供はルートの 1 つを選択し、値 f(p,?q) を書き留めます。
子供が動物園を訪れた後、次の質問について考えます。f(p,?q) の平均値はいくらですか? ?q) すべてのペア p,?q (p?≠?q)?彼の質問に答えられますか?
入力
最初の行には 2 つの整数 n と m (2?≤?n?≤?105; 0?≤?m?≤?105) が含まれています。 2 行目には n 個の整数が含まれています: a1,?a2,?...,?an (0?≤?ai?≤?105)。次に m 行をたどります。各行には 2 つの整数 xi と yi (1?≤?xi,?yi?≤?n; xi?≠?yi) が含まれており、領域 xi と yi の間の道路を示します。
すべての道路は双方向です。エリアの各ペアは、最大 1 つの道路で接続されています。
出力
実数を出力しますか?の値。
相対誤差または絶対誤差が 10?-?4 を超えない場合、答えは正しいとみなされます。
サンプル テスト
入力
4 310 20 30 401 32 34 3
出力
16.666667
入力
3 310 20 301 22 33 1
出力
13.333333
入力
7 840 20 10 30 20 50 401 22 33 44 55 66 71 45 7
出力
18.571429
注
最初のサンプルを考えてみましょう。考えられる状況は 12 個あります:
p?=?1,?q?=?3,?f(p,?q)?=?10.
2 番目のサンプルを考えてみましょう。考えられる状況は 6 つあります:
p?=?1,?q?=?2,?f(p,?q)?=?10.
题意:RT
假设当前点是i、则只要考虑iと前にすでに通過している点、点 j と点 v が同じ通過成分でない場合 (使用可能)私は、完了した後に追加します、すぐに追加できます、并查集には必要なセットの大きさ

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









この記事では、HTML< Progress>について説明します。要素、その目的、スタイリング、および< meter>との違い要素。主な焦点は、< Progress>を使用することです。タスクの完了と< Meter> statiの場合

この記事では、HTML< Datalist>について説明します。オートコンプリートの提案を提供し、ユーザーエクスペリエンスの改善、エラーの削減によりフォームを強化する要素。

記事では、HTML5クロスブラウザーの互換性を確保するためのベストプラクティスについて説明し、機能検出、プログレッシブエンハンスメント、およびテスト方法に焦点を当てています。

この記事では、html< meter>について説明します。要素は、範囲内でスカラーまたは分数値を表示するために使用され、Web開発におけるその一般的なアプリケーション。それは差別化< Meter> < Progress>およびex

この記事では、ブラウザのユーザー入力を直接検証するために、必要、パターン、MIN、MAX、および長さの制限などのHTML5フォーム検証属性を使用して説明します。

この記事では、html5< time>について説明します。セマンティックデート/時刻表現の要素。 人間の読み取り可能なテキストとともに、マシンの読みやすさ(ISO 8601形式)のDateTime属性の重要性を強調し、Accessibilitを増やします

この記事では、モバイルデバイスのレスポンシブWebデザインに不可欠なViewportメタタグについて説明します。適切な使用により、最適なコンテンツのスケーリングとユーザーの相互作用が保証され、誤用が設計とアクセシビリティの問題につながる可能性があることを説明しています。

この記事では、< iframe>外部コンテンツをWebページ、その一般的な用途、セキュリティリスク、およびオブジェクトタグやAPIなどの代替案に埋め込む際のタグの目的。
